Key differences

  • FAD costs 0.16% less per year.
  • FAD is significantly larger than QTJL — larger funds tend to be more liquid and less likely to close.
  • QTJL is classified as alternative, while FAD is equity — different risk/return profiles.
  • QTJL follows a structured outcome strategy; FAD uses index tracking.
  • Over the last 3 years, FAD has delivered higher annualized returns.
  • FAD has a longer track record, which may reduce uncertainty around long-term behavior.
